随着区块链技术的不断发展,越来越多的用户开始接触到数字货币及其应用。而TPWallet作为一款用户友好的数字货币钱包,提供了众多便捷的功能,其中之一就是向智能合约进行转账。在这篇详尽的指南中,我们将深入探讨如何使用TPWallet向合约转账的过程,并解答一些相关的问题。

什么是TPWallet及其特点?

TPWallet是一款功能强大的数字货币钱包,支持多种币种的存储、交易与转账。它的界面友好,操作简单,适合不同水平的用户使用。TPWallet不仅支持ERC20等标准代币,还能够与智能合约进行交互,使其成为区块链用户管理和使用数字资产的理想选择。

TPWallet的主要特点包括:

  • 多币种支持: 用户可以在一个钱包中管理多种数字货币和代币,包括比特币、以太坊及其ERC20代币等。
  • 安全性高: TPWallet采用多层加密技术,保护用户的资产安全,并支持私钥的本地存储。
  • 用户友好的界面: 设计,使得初学者也能快速上手。
  • 合约交互: 支持通过钱包直接与智能合约进行交互,方便用户进行 decentralized finance (DeFi) 相关操作。

TPWallet转账合约的基本步骤

使用TPWallet向合约进行转账,通常包括以下步骤:

  1. 下载并安装TPWallet: 如果你还没有安装TPWallet,可以先到官网或应用商店下载相应的版本并完成安装。
  2. 创建或导入钱包: 打开TPWallet应用,选择创建新钱包或导入已有钱包,根据提示设置密码并记录助记词。
  3. 添加数字资产: 确认你的钱包里有足够的以太坊或其他交易所需的币种,以支付转账的手续费。
  4. 选择发送合约的功能: 在TPWallet的界面中,找到转账或发送合约的功能,通常在首页或资产管理界面。
  5. 输入合约地址和金额: 将目标合约的地址输入到指定区域,并填写转账数量。
  6. 确认交易信息: 仔细核对输入的信息,确保没有错误后,确认交易。
  7. 输入密码确认: 系统会要求你输入钱包密码确认操作,确保安全性。
  8. 查看转账状态: 提交后,你可以在TPWallet的交易记录中查看转账状态,并通过区块浏览器进一步查询交易详情。

TPWallet转账合约时需要注意哪些事项?

在进行TPWallet向合约转账时,用户需要特别注意以下事项:

  • 合约地址的正确性: 确保输入的合约地址是准确无误的。一旦转账,无法撤回。
  • 手续费的合理评估: 了解当前网络的交易费用,确保钱包中有足够的资产来覆盖这个费用。
  • 了解合约功能: 在转账之前,最好先了解一下目标合约的功能,确保你的转账是有意义的,且目的明确。
  • 版本更新: 定期检查TPWallet的更新,确保你使用的是最新版本,以获得更好的功能和安全性。

如何解决转账失败的问题?

在使用TPWallet进行合约转账时,用户可能会遇到一些失败的情况。这时,首先需要了解错误的具体信息,可能的原因包括:

  • 网络繁忙: 可能是因为当前网络拥堵,使得交易未能及时打包上链。可以等待一段时间后再次尝试。
  • 余额不足: 确保账户余额足够支付合约转账金额及相应的手续费,如果余额不足,转账会失败。
  • 合约地址错误: 检查一下输入的合约地址是否正确,任何拼写错误都可能导致转账失败。
  • 合约功能限制: 有些合约可能设定了接收者只能在特定条件下接受转账,需确认合约条款。

向合约转账的常见用途有哪些?

用户向合约转账的用途多种多样,以下是一些常见的情境:

  • 投资DeFi项目: 很多去中心化金融(DeFi)项目要求用户向其合约转账以进行投资或借贷等操作。
  • 参与ICO或Token生成: 许多新兴的区块链项目会通过智能合约进行首次代币发行(ICO),用户需向这些合约转账以获得相应的代币。
  • 交易手续费支付: 在某些平台上,用户需要通过智能合约支付交易手续费,才能进行交易。
  • 进行NFT交易: 用户在购买或参与NFT(非同质化代币)的交易中,也需要与特定的合约交互,进行转账。

如何确保TPWallet的安全性?

保护数字资产的安全是所有用户的首要任务。使用TPWallet时,用户可以采取以下措施确保钱包的安全性:

  • 定期备份: 备份自己的钱包信息,尤其是助记词和私钥,避免丢失后无法恢复。
  • 启用双重身份验证: 如果TPWallet支持,建议开启双重身份验证,以增加额外的安全层。
  • 定期更新钱包: 及时更新TPWallet至最新版本,确保安装了最新的安全补丁和功能。
  • 使用硬件钱包: 对于大额资产,可以考虑使用硬件钱包进行存储,增加安全性。

可能相关的问题

1. TPWallet支持哪些区块链合约?

TPWallet广泛支持多个区块链上的智能合约,包括但不限于以太坊(Ethereum)、波场(TRON)及其上面的代币标准。每个区块链都有自己的智能合约标准,TPWallet确保用户可以方便地与这些合约互动。此外,用户可以在更加熟悉的环境下进行操作,大大减少了学习成本。

2. 转账合约的风险有哪些?

转账合约存在一些潜在风险,包括合约代码漏洞、合约地址错误或诈骗项目。一旦转账,用户可能无法追回资金。因此,了解目标合约的信誉和功能,以及确保代码的安全性是非常重要的。

3. 转账和交易有什么区别?

尽管两者都涉及到转移资产,但在区块链上,转账通常指用户将资产从一个地址转移到另一个地址,而交易可能包括在交易所进行买卖或与智能合约交互等操作。理解它们之间的区别有助于用户做出更明智的决策。

4. 我的转账为什么显示未确认?

未确认的转账可能是因为网络拥堵、矿工费过低或交易被网络拒绝等原因。用户可以通过增加矿工费或稍后再试来解决这个问题。

5. 如何查看我的转账记录?

在TPWallet中,用户可以通过“交易记录”或“历史交易”部分来查看所有的转账记录。这些记录通常包含交易ID、时间、金额和状态等信息。

6. 为什么合约转账在不同时间的手续费不一样?

区块链网络的交易费率是动态变化的,受到网络拥堵、用户需求等多种因素影响。在高峰期,手续费可能会显著增加,用户需合理评估转账时机,使手续费最。

综上所述,通过TPWallet向合约进行转账是一个相对简单的过程,但用户在进行操作时需要保持谨慎,确保各项信息准确无误,以保障资产安全。希望这篇指南能帮助到您,让您在数字货币的世界中更加得心应手。